This card was made for my boyfriend's niece. She's so adorable. She's been taking ballet so I thought this little ballerina stamp suited her. I coloured the ballerina with copic markers and I used glossy accents for her crown, tutu, and I also added dots at the end of the swirls on the background. I stamped the balloon and coloured it with copic again. And to finish off the balloon I sprayed perfect pearl mist. I used thickers for her name.
